This home  is all about casual elegance, achieved by mixing designer classics with natural elements and textures. A rich shade of gray sets the scene, while heavy doses of white creates clean contrast. Tiny and well placed doses of brown  adds depth to the room, while a  muddy yellow provides just the right amount of sunshine and happiness.

Cream and navy blue living room. One detail that makes a great difference in adding a nautical feel is wood paneling half or one fourth of the way up to the ceiling. Keeping the Background light and accessorizing with navy blue does the trick.

A perfect mix of clean color surfaces and pattern is key. Stripes and plaid are both great for the nautical theme. When mixing pattern, be sure to pick very different patterns to go together, not two different striped patterns, but rather one striped and one checkered.
